Little mini Johnny Rambo arrived and he wasn't quite as nice as the image shown for purchase. Arms and head has visible seam/gaps that I didn't bother to mess with before priming, and after priming I didn't think would be too obvious. I was wrong. Especially on the arms. Very, very wrong.

Damn the gaps, Johann Rambo would be painted! And painted he became. It's been a while since I played around with a camo pattern, and his britches reminded me it had been a while. Thus, Jojo got some camo pants. I went heavy on the skin wash to try and bring out the musculature on the body, and even lightened the tone on the pecs the way I see other people do... and I'm not quite there yet. A little too light on the pecs, I think.

A little static grass for the base and sealed everything up to be done. For something that was sitting on my desk primed for at least 2 months, roughly 2 hrs of paint-dry-paint-repeat was all that I spent on this one (yeah, sure, maybe it does show).
